Up is a 2009 American 3D computer-animated comedy-adventure film produced by Pixar Animation Studios and released by Walt Disney Pictures. The film tells the story of an old man named Carl Fredricksen, who fulfills his lifelong dream of a great adventure when he ties thousands of helium balloons to his house and flies away to South America.
With the help of a young boy named Russell, Carl meets a variety of jungle animals, including a talking dog named Dug who helps him find his way back home. Up was directed by Pete Docter, co-directed by Bob Peterson, and produced by Jonas Rivera.
Up was released on May 29, 2009, and opened the 2009 Cannes Film Festival, becoming the first animated and 3D film to do so. The film was also nominated for ten Academy Awards, including Best Picture, and won two, for Best Original Score and Best Animated Feature Film.
